Know before you buy
The lateral 90-degree design is specifically intended to save space, but it may block adjacent ports depending on your motherboard layout. It is best suited for boards where the SATA ports are oriented horizontally along the edge of the board.
Yes, this cable is backward compatible with SATA II and SATA I standards. While it supports 6Gb/s speeds, it will function perfectly with older hardware at their respective speed limits.
Despite the slim profile, the cable is built for reliable, long-term use. The thin design is intended to improve airflow and cable management in tight cases without compromising the integrity of the data connection.
300mm (approximately 11.8 inches) is generally sufficient for connecting drives located in standard drive cages or near the motherboard. However, if you are routing the cable behind the motherboard tray in a larger case, you may want to measure your path first to ensure the length is adequate.
No, these connectors do not include a locking latch. They rely on a friction fit, which keeps the profile low and makes them easier to remove in cramped builds where a latch might be difficult to reach.
